Ken Griffin founded Citadel, one of the world’s largest and most successful hedge funds. Starting his trading career from his Harvard dorm room at a young age, Griffin quickly developed a keen sense for markets and built Citadel into a global powerhouse with billions in assets under management. Known for his quantitative and technology-driven strategies, Griffin has also made headlines for significant philanthropic contributions, supporting causes in education, the arts, and public institutions. Over the years, he has earned recognition as one of the preeminent figures in modern finance.

Ken Griffin's Q1 2020 Portfolio in Review

As of Q1 2020, Ken Griffin held 10,687 positions worth $222B, down 3.5% from $230B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 32% of the portfolio.

Ken Griffin deployed $36.9B of net new capital in Q1 2020, opening 1,650 new positions and adding to 4,224 existing holdings. Its largest new stake was Invesco QQQ Trust: 2,950,335 shares worth $562M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 4.1% of assets, down from 5.1% a quarter earlier, followed by Healthcare and Industrials.

On the sell side, the largest reduction was Uber, an estimated $503M trimmed.
